Output 86d375633f693a9ef46d6dd19ca14470e5a65c396cf6d36a8c0d346976ab44c8:0

value
4441433815
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0370e8c5a61fd5cba30b7819a7ab04d8566a97086be2be7bb72698125f2dad07
address
tb1pqdcw33dxrl2uhgct0qv602cymptx49cgd03tu7ahy6vpyhed45rswaeeez
transaction
86d375633f693a9ef46d6dd19ca14470e5a65c396cf6d36a8c0d346976ab44c8
confirmations
34664
spent
true